The fire was sparked at a lithium-ion-battery processing plant owned by Critical Mineral Recovery.

On its website, the company says the 225,000-square-foot plant is used to "recycle lithium-ion-battery-related materials from battery manufacturers, automotive OEMs, battery dealers, recyclers, and processors worldwide," and describes it as "one of the largest lithium-ion battery processing facilities in the world."
